New housing units approved by Bloomington city council | #citycouncil

BLOOMINGTON, Ill. (WMBD) — In last night’s city council meeting, the proposed addition of around 800 residential units was approved. Bloomington City Council authorized the annexation and zoning of a 77-acre plot of land north of West Market Street near Rivian Motors. The housing units range from apartments to townhomes. Arkansas treasurer announces September retirement due to medical reasons

Arkansas Treasurer Mark Lowery, who has suffered two strokes this year, will retire on Sept. 30, his office announced Tuesday. Chief of Staff Stephen Bright and Deputy Treasurer Eric Munson will continue to run the state treasury until Gov. Aurora could become 4th Colorado city with a “strong mayor” after initiative qualifies for November ballot

Aurora voters will decide whether to give the city’s mayor significantly more power through an initiative that qualified Tuesday for the November ballot.  The measure would move Aurora to a “strong mayor” system in which the city’s leader could pick department leaders and veto ordinances passed by the City Council.
